Optimizing energy savings of the injection molding process by

The injection molding (IM) process is a widely used manufacturing process for injecting material into a mold for producing a diverse array of parts. It includes several energy-consuming procedures, such as heating plastic pellets, forcing melted polymer into a mold cavity, and cooling down the molded products. Reduce power consumption of injection moulding machine

Servo-hydraulic machines already consume less than 60% of a hydraulic injection moulding machine with a variable pump. With all-electric injection moulding machines, power consumption can be more than halved on average.
